Root Causes Of Leaky Faucets
Leaky taps can result from a range of factors, consisting of wear and tear, high water pressure, and deterioration. In time, the consistent use of faucets can bring about worn-out seals and gaskets, triggering leaks to create. Additionally, too much water pressure can place pressure on plumbing components, bring about leakages. Deterioration and corrosion can additionally deteriorate tap parts, making them susceptible to leakage.

Prevent Water Waste and Damage
Most homeowners have no idea about the common causes of a leaky faucet, which can lead to not knowing how to spot a leaking tap or faucet. If left unfixed, a leaky faucet wastes approximately 11356 litres of water each year. It naturally has a negative impact on the environment. Also, it uses up too much of the local water supplies, which can result in water restrictions by the government. A leaking faucet not only wastes water but can also cause water damage where it should not collect. Sometimes, a leaking faucet can be due to leaking pipes, which can lead to damage under the faucet, under the house, inside walls, or even elsewhere.

To Avoid Household and Environmental Damage
There are different reasons why your tap is leaking. If left unchecked, it can cause expensive structural damage to your home. It can also cause damage to your floors, walls, and the foundation of your home. If you are still not paying attention, other simple leaks could damage your home in some way, and you will find it hard to live there.
Not only can a leak cause damage to your home, but it can also even damage the environment. The leaks that occur in normal households can add up to around 37,854 litres of water wasted each year. Using this wastage of water, 270 loads of laundry can be done. Can you now imagine how much water is being wasted and how huge an effect on the environment it is causing?
